Instance Configuration

使用 SQL Server 安装向导的“实例配置”页面可指定是创建 SQL Server 的默认实例还是其命名实例。 如果尚未安装 SQL Server 实例,除非指定命名实例,否则将创建默认实例。

每个 SQL Server 实例都由一组具有排列规则及其他选项特定设置的非重复的服务组成。 目录结构、注册表结构和服务名称都反映了实例名称和SQL Server安装期间创建的特定实例 ID。

实例是默认实例或命名实例。 默认实例名为 MSSQLSERVER。 不需要客户端指定实例名称便可进行连接。 命名实例在安装过程中由用户决定。 你可以将 SQL Server 作为命名实例安装,无需先安装默认实例。 无论版本如何,一次只能安装一个 SQL Server 为默认实例。

警报! 使用 SQL Server SysPrep,你可以在“实例配置”页上完成已准备实例时指定实例名称。 可以选择将正在完成的已准备实例配置为默认实例(如果计算机上没有SQL Server的默认实例)。

多个实例

SQL Server 支持在单个服务器或处理器上存在多个 SQL Server 实例,但只能有一个实例为默认实例。 所有其他实例必须为命名实例。 一台计算机可以同时运行多个 SQL Server 实例,每个实例独立于其他实例运行。

有关详细信息,请参阅SQL Server的最大容量规范

选项

仅限故障转移群集实例 - 指定SQL Server故障转移群集网络名称。 此名称可用来在网络上标识故障转移群集实例。

默认实例或命名实例 - 在决定是安装默认实例还是命名实例SQL Server时,请考虑以下信息:

  • 如果计划在数据库服务器上安装单个 SQL Server 实例,则该实例应为默认实例。

  • 如果您打算在同一台计算机上安装多个实例,请使用命名实例。 一台服务器只能承载一个默认实例。

  • 任何安装 SQL Server Express 的应用程序都应将其作为命名实例安装。 当同一台计算机中安装多个应用程序时,这样可以最大程度地减少冲突。

默认实例
选择此选项可安装 SQL Server 的默认实例。 一台计算机只能托管一个默认实例;所有其他实例必须是命名实例。 但是,如果你已经安装了SQL Server 的默认实例,则可以向同一台计算机添加 Analysis Services 的默认实例。

命名实例
选择该选项可创建新的命名实例。 命名 SQL Server 实例时,请注意以下事项:

  • 实例名不区分大小写。

  • 实例名不能以下划线 (_) 开始或结束。

  • 实例名称不能包含词语“Default”或其他保留关键字。 如果在实例名中使用了保留关键字,将发生安装错误。 有关详细信息,请参阅 保留关键字 (Transact-SQL)

  • 如果为实例名称指定 MSSQLServer,将创建默认实例。

  • Microsoft SQL Server 2014 PowerPivot for SharePoint 安装始终作为“PowerPivot”的命名实例进行安装。 不能为此功能角色指定不同的实例名称。

  • 实例名限制为 16 个字符。

  • 实例名中的第一个字符必须是字母。 可接受的字母为 Unicode 标准 2.0 定义的那些字母。 这些字母包括拉丁字符 a-z、A-Z 和其他语言中的字母字符。

  • 后续字符可以是 Unicode 标准 2.0 定义的字母、源于基本拉丁语或其他国家/地区书写符号的十进制数字、美元符号 ($) 或者下划线 (_)。

  • 实例名称中不允许含有空格或其他特殊字符, 还不允许反斜杠 (\) 、逗号 (,) 、冒号 (:) 、分号 (;) 、单引号 (') 、与号 (&) 、连字符 ( ) 和 at 符号 (@) 。

  • 只有在当前 Windows 代码页中有效的字符才能用在 SQL Server 实例名称中。 如果使用了不支持的 Unicode 字符,将会发生安装错误。

检测到的实例和功能
查看运行 SQL Server 安装程序的计算机上已安装SQL Server实例和组件的列表。

实例 ID - 默认情况下,实例名称用作实例 ID。 这用于标识 SQL Server实例的安装目录和注册表项。 默认实例和命名实例都是如此。 对于默认实例,实例名称和实例 ID 为 MSSQLSERVER。 若要使用非默认实例 ID,请在 “实例 ID” 字段中指定它。

重要

使用 SQL Server SysPrep 时,此页上显示的实例 ID 是SQL Server SysPrep 进程的准备映像步骤中指定的实例 ID。 在完成映像步骤中,您将无法指定不同的实例 ID。

注意

不支持以下划线 (_) 开头或包含数字符号 (#) 或美元符号 ($) 的实例 ID。

有关目录、文件位置和实例 ID 命名的详细信息,请参阅 SQL Server的默认实例和命名实例的文件位置

SQL Server 的给定实例的所有组件作为一个单元进行管理。 所有 SQL Server Service Pack 和升级都将适用于 SQL Server 实例的每个组件。

共用同一实例名称的所有 SQL Server 组件都必须满足以下条件:

  • 版本相同

  • 版本类别相同

  • 语言设置相同

  • 聚集状态相同

    注意

    Reporting Services 不能识别群集。

  • 操作系统相同